Exercising with a partner is more productive

There is a new study that is out that says seniors prefer to exercise alone because it helps them with their confidence. They do not want to look at younger people who are either in shape or have a much easier time working out on the machines.
Well I understand that reasoning, studies have shown that people who either work out with a trainer or a buddy experience better results.
Obviously, when you work with a trainer, you will receive a better workout session than if you workout alone. The reason is simple, the trainer is a professional and knows what needs to be done to your body to get it back in shape. The trainer pushed you to workout properly and makes you exercise all the different areas of your body. But he or she also gives you the emotional support that is so important when a person is self-conscious about working out.
This is also why working out with a friend is even more helpful. Granted, they probably do not know as mush about health as a professional trainer does, but they will offer you emotional and physical support to help you work out to your potential. You will most likely not be self-conscious about your work out routine and your body.
